Spring in Giverny (Printemps à Giverny), painted by Claude Monet in 1890 captures a flowering meadow at the edge of the Normandy village where the artist made his home, its grass scattered with white blossoms beneath a screen of slender budding trees. Through the pale spring foliage the white walls of a house appear against a soft gray-blue sky, the whole scene woven from richly varied touches of green, lavender, and gold. Painted seven years after Monet settled in Giverny, the canvas now hangs in the Clark Art Institute and reflects his deepening devotion to the countryside around his garden.
